Betta fish aren’t the smallest fish on this list, but they aren’t the largest either at only 2.7 to 3 inches (6.8 to 7.6 cm) when fully grown. WebAug 19, 2024 · Betta fish are carnivores and require foods rich in protein. In the wild, this means they eat small crustaceans, insect larvae, insects, worms, and even tiny fish. If you have a laid back betta, you can try adding a nerite in if you want. chuck smith\u0027s daughterWebMicrowave the pea for a few seconds (mine takes about 10 seconds, but ovens vary), until thawed. Skin the pea by slitting the skin and squeezing out the two halves of pea. Discard the skin. Take about a quarter of the pea, and chop it into super tiny pieces. Remember, bettas have tiny stomachs, and do not need more than about a quarter. chuck smith training systems
